Anger Diary
A self-help tool for identifying and understanding patterns and triggers of anger, used to develop strategies for managing anger responses.
Physiological Variables
Biological measurements that can change in response to internal and external conditions, such as heart rate, blood pressure, and hormone levels.
Guilty-knowledge Test
A psychological assessment tool used to determine if an individual has knowledge privy only to someone involved in a crime, by measuring physiological responses to stimuli.
Lie-detector Test
A lie-detector test, also known as a polygraph, measures physiological responses believed to indicate stress or deception when a person answers questions.
